The Ancient City location is vehicle free so going for walks and cycling are the most effective way around. Scooters are only permitted in the streets at selected moments of day.
Hoi An requires on a mysterious splendor, specially at night. Probably the most profound activities for visitors Here's releasing lanterns to the tranquil Hoai River. You should purchase a lantern for roughly twenty,000 VND and join the area people With this tranquil and sacred custom.
